package org.apache.tools.ant.filters;
import java.io.ByteArrayInputStream;
import java.io.IOException;
import java.io.Reader;
import org.apache.tools.ant.Project;
import org.apache.tools.ant.filters.util.JavaClassHelper;
/**
* Assemble the constants declared in a Java class in
* key1=value1(line separator)key2=value2
* format
*
* Notes:
* =====
* 1. This filter uses the BCEL external toolkit.
* 2. This assembles only those constants that are not created
* using the syntax new whatever().
* 3. This assembles constants declared using the basic datatypes
* and String only.
* 4. The access modifiers of the declared constants do not matter.
*
* Example:
* =======
*
* &lt;classconstants/&gt;
*
* Or:
*
* &lt;filterreader classname=&quot;org.apache.tools.ant.filters.ClassConstants&quot;/&gt;
*
* @author <a href="mailto:umagesh@apache.org">Magesh Umasankar</a>
*/
public final class ClassConstants
extends BaseFilterReader
implements ChainableReader
{
/** Data that must be read from, if not null. */
private String queuedData = null;
/**
* This constructor is a dummy constructor and is
* not meant to be used by any class other than Ant's
* introspection mechanism. This will close the filter
* that is created making it useless for further operations.
*/
public ClassConstants() {
super();
}
/**
* Create a new filtered reader.
*
* @param in a Reader object providing the underlying stream.
*/
public ClassConstants(final Reader in) {
super(in);
}
/**
* Read and assemble the constants declared in a class file.
*/
public final int read() throws IOException {
int ch = -1;
if (queuedData != null && queuedData.length() == 0) {
queuedData = null;
}
if (queuedData != null) {
ch = queuedData.charAt(0);
queuedData = queuedData.substring(1);
if (queuedData.length() == 0) {
queuedData = null;
}
} else {
final String clazz = readFully();
if (clazz == null) {
ch = -1;
} else {
final byte[] bytes = clazz.getBytes();
final StringBuffer sb = JavaClassHelper.getConstants(bytes);
if (sb.length() > 0) {
queuedData = sb.toString();
return read();
}
}
}
return ch;
}
/**
* Create a new ClassConstants using the passed in
* Reader for instantiation.
*/
public final Reader chain(final Reader rdr) {
ClassConstants newFilter = new ClassConstants(rdr);
return newFilter;
}
}
